Marking 20th Anniversary of the European Union Enlargement and Promoting Youth Participation in Latvia On 1st May 2024, we celebrated the 20th anniversary of the largest European Union enlargement. Twenty years ago, on 1st May 2004, the citizens of Cyprus, Czechia, Estonia, Hungary, Latvia, Lithuania, Malta, Poland, Slovakia and Slovenia became citizens of the European Union –marking the European Union biggest enlargement.
